I like to tinker with obscure DE blades as merely a diversion sometimes. After tonight's shave I think that is done, outside of Gillette blades. :cry:

Having a three day growth, I did a meticulous prep with a shower and then Proraso cream. I had received some blades from tryablade.com today to play with and I let 'er rip. First up was the ZAE blade purported to be from Japan. Rough as a cob. I then switched to a KAI blade from Japan as well. Rough as a cob as well. I then switched to a Lord Racer Platinum Class blade. It was perhaps half as bad. Certainly, nothing like their top tier Lord Platinum.

Back in 2013 I remember buying some Noxema men's disposables that had KAI blades and the shave was wretched to say the least. Nonetheless, I decided to try one of their DE blades and was rewarded with the same lackluster performance. All of these blades lacked any smoothness whatsoever tonight.

More often than not I lose when I try non-mainstream blades in search of some 'sleeper'. I have yet to hit paydirt. #-o
